Choosing the Right Dumpster Size for Your Paradise Valley Project
Choosing the right dumpster size upfront makes removal easier and more cost-effective. Overfilling a dumpster can delay pickup or result in additional charges. On the other hand, choosing a container that is too small means you may need a second haul.
Roll Offs Today offers five dumpster sizes to match any job in the Paradise Valley and Phoenix area. Here is a quick breakdown to help you choose wisely.
10 Yard Dumpsters
A 10 yard dumpster is perfect for smaller jobs. For example, it handles building materials, wood scraps, drywall, furniture, and general garbage with ease. It is a smart choice for garage cleanouts or minor bathroom updates.
15 Yard Dumpsters
A 15 yard container works well for medium-sized cleanups. Think flooring removal, roofing tear-offs, or small renovation debris. Moreover, it fits in most driveways without taking up too much space.
20 Yard Dumpsters
The 20 yard dumpster is one of the most popular sizes for Paradise Valley homeowners. It handles full kitchen remodels, large junk removal projects, and home renovation debris efficiently. As a result, it is the go-to choice for mid-size residential jobs.
30 Yard Dumpsters
A 30 yard container suits major renovations, commercial cleanouts, and large construction debris loads. Furthermore, Arizona contractors frequently use this size for multi-room remodels and property overhauls.
40 Yard Dumpsters

What You Can and Cannot Put in a Dumpster
Knowing what belongs in your dumpster is essential before removal day. Prohibited items can cause delays or additional fees. In addition, they can create safety hazards during transport and disposal.
Commonly Accepted Materials
- Construction and demolition debris
- Roofing shingles and materials
- Drywall, wood, and framing materials
- Flooring and tile
- Furniture and household junk
- Yard waste and landscaping debris
- General garbage and cleanout materials
Items That Are Not Allowed
- Hazardous chemicals and paint
- Asbestos-containing materials
- Tires and batteries
- Medical waste
- Flammable or toxic liquids

Dumpster Placement Tips for Paradise Valley Homeowners
Where you place your dumpster matters just as much as when you remove it. Paradise Valley is known for its upscale neighborhoods and strict community standards. Therefore, proper placement protects your property and avoids neighbor complaints.
Driveways vs. Streets
Most homeowners place roll-off dumpsters in their driveways. This is the safest and most convenient option. However, if your driveway cannot accommodate the container, street placement may be necessary.
Street placement often requires a permit from the town of Paradise Valley. Check with your local municipality before scheduling delivery. Additionally, always use plywood boards under the container to protect paved surfaces from damage.
Keep the Area Clear
Make sure the delivery and pickup area is free of vehicles, equipment, and overhanging branches. Our drivers need clear access to drop off and retrieve the container safely. Furthermore, a clear path speeds up both delivery and removal.

Scheduling Your Dumpster Removal the Smart Way
Timing your removal correctly is one of the best things you can do for your project. First, estimate how long your job will actually take. Then, add a small buffer to your rental period in case of delays.
Arizona summers can slow outdoor projects down due to extreme heat. Meanwhile, monsoon season can also push timelines back. Planning ahead gives you flexibility without scrambling for a last-minute pickup.
Additionally, book your removal date as early as possible. This ensures availability, especially during peak construction seasons across the Phoenix metro area.
Frequently Asked Questions About Dumpster Removal in Paradise Valley
How far in advance should I schedule my dumpster removal?
Schedule your removal at least one to two days in advance when possible. This ensures we can accommodate your preferred time slot. For larger commercial projects, booking further ahead is always a good idea.
Can I extend my rental period if my project runs long?

What happens if my dumpster is overfilled at pickup?
Overfilled dumpsters cannot be safely transported. Therefore, materials piled above the container’s rim must be removed before pickup. Contact us ahead of time if you think you might need a larger container.
Do I need to be home during dumpster removal?
No, you do not need to be present. As long as the dumpster is accessible and the area around it is clear, our team handles the rest. However, make sure no vehicles are blocking the path to the container.
Does Paradise Valley require a permit for street-placed dumpsters?
Permit requirements vary by municipality. We recommend checking with the Town of Paradise Valley directly before placing a container on a public street. Our team can also help guide you through common placement questions.
